Short-term rental permit rules in Owasso, OK β also called Airbnb permits, vacation rental licenses, or STR registration β list the application steps, fees, and operating requirements for hosting.
Owasso does not have a specific short-term rental ordinance as of the most recent code review. STR operators must comply with general zoning and business licensing requirements. Oklahoma state sales tax (4.5%) applies. The Owasso Zoning Code (Ordinance 1131, adopted 2018) governs permitted uses in residential districts. Contact Community Development at (918) 376-1540 for current STR status.
Owasso regulates short-term rentals (stays under 30 days) through local ordinance. Requirements vary by city - some require registration, others full permits. Oklahoma City and Tulsa have established STR regulations. Safety requirements typically include smoke/CO detectors, fire extinguishers, and posted exit information. Oklahoma has not pursued statewide STR preemption. Property rights approach prevails at the state level.
Operating without permit/registration: $100 to $500/day. Safety violations: correction notice and fines.
